Home | History | Annotate | Download | only in libunwindstack

Lines Matching full:memory_

32   memory_.clear_func_offset();
33 memory_.clear_text_offset();
34 memory_.set_data_offset(offset);
35 memory_.set_cur_offset(offset);
38 if (!memory_.ReadBytes(data, 4)) {
40 last_error_.address = memory_.cur_offset();
54 table_entry_size_ = memory_.template GetEncodedSize<AddressType>(table_encoding_);
56 memory_.set_pc_offset(memory_.cur_offset());
57 if (!memory_.template ReadEncodedValue<AddressType>(ptr_encoding_, &ptr_offset_)) {
59 last_error_.address = memory_.cur_offset();
63 memory_.set_pc_offset(memory_.cur_offset());
64 if (!memory_.template ReadEncodedValue<AddressType>(fde_count_encoding, &fde_count_)) {
66 last_error_.address = memory_.cur_offset();
75 entries_offset_ = memory_.cur_offset();
101 memory_.set_data_offset(entries_data_offset_);
102 memory_.set_cur_offset(entries_offset_ + 2 * index * table_entry_size_);
103 memory_.set_pc_offset(memory_.cur_offset());
105 if (!memory_.template ReadEncodedValue<AddressType>(table_encoding_, &value) ||
106 !memory_.template ReadEncodedValue<AddressType>(table_encoding_, &info->offset)) {
108 last_error_.address = memory_.cur_offset();
175 memory_.set_data_offset(entries_data_offset_);
176 memory_.set_cur_offset(cur_entries_offset_);
181 current < fde_count_ && memory_.cur_offset() < entries_end_; current++) {
182 memory_.set_pc_offset(memory_.cur_offset());
184 if (!memory_.template ReadEncodedValue<AddressType>(table_encoding_, &value)) {
186 last_error_.address = memory_.cur_offset();
191 if (!memory_.template ReadEncodedValue<AddressType>(table_encoding_, &info->offset)) {
194 last_error_.address = memory_.cur_offset();
203 cur_entries_offset_ = memory_.cur_offset();